A slanted, brush-pen script with smooth, continuous strokes and moderate stroke modulation. Letterforms are compact and slightly condensed, with rounded terminals, occasional entry/exit flicks, and a consistent rightward rhythm. Uppercase characters show restrained flourishes and looped construction, while lowercase forms remain streamlined, with open counters and clear ascenders/descenders that add vertical movement without becoming overly ornate. Numerals match the cursive logic, keeping the same angled stress and tapered stroke endings.

The overall tone feels polished yet personable, like neat handwriting done with a flexible marker. It conveys warmth and charm with a classic, slightly formal feel, balancing readability with a stylish handwritten character.
The design appears intended to emulate confident, polished penmanship with a brushlike feel—decorative enough to be distinctive, but controlled enough to remain legible across common display applications.
Spacing appears intentionally tight and cohesive, helping words form a unified line of script even when letters are not fully connected. The stroke endings and curved joins create a soft, fluid texture that holds up well in short passages and display sizes.
